The IP monetization market is evolving rapidly. With the entrance of new defensive aggregator models and NPEs into the market, operating companies are receiving an increasing number of unsolicited inquiries into their portfolios.

Not only are companies engaged in trying to sell or license their inventions, but they are also being approached by third party entities interested in buying specific patents. But what should a company do with an unsolicited offer for a few of its patents – particularly when the company does not know the value of those assets?
